I have Exchange 2000. My problem is with a mail enabled public folder. It
is a corporate folder that either internal or external clients can send mail
to. The Anonymous permission is set as contributor so that external email
can be received. Anyway it looks like the public folder is responding to
some of the emails. How can I ensure that the folder never sends a reply to
an email.

I dont think anything is turned on for this. There is no rule setup to
respond. This is purely to receive emails not for responding. Cant find any
microsoft articles to assist.
